Watch: New Florence and the Machine Video, “What the Water Gave Me”

New Album Out this November

Aug 23, 2011 Florence and the Machine Photography by Wendy Lynch Redfern Bookmark and Share


Today, Florence and the Machine unleashed a new track called “What the Water Gave Me”—one of 13 songs to appear on the forthcoming album. (It’s still unnamed, but expect it to street November 7 in the U.K. and sometime later in November in the U.S.) An oversized tune filled with (among other things) swelling choral arrangements, and harp, it’s an excellent showcase for Florence Welch’s oversized voice.

Of the lyrics, Welch told NME that they’re, in part, inspired by a painting by Frida Kahlo, saying, “At lot of the time when I’m writing, things will just appear. I was writing the song and this book on symbolism was lying around, and it had the painting in it. It’s nice to mix the ordinary with extraordinary.”
